Blue Hens Prevail In Last Game of Regular Season

The Blue Hens finished their regular season on a high note. They were able to hold off a third period rally by Rutgers to win 4-3.

 

It did not take the Blue Hens long to find the back of the net. Only four minutes into the game, Junior Matt Santucci buried his 4th goal of the season to give the Blue Hens the early 1-0 lead.

 

However, Rutgers were able to retaliate with a goal of their own. Rutgers star Ted Udelsman was able to find James Felice, who scored to make the game 1-1 heading into the first intermission.

 

The Blue Hens got off to another fast start in the second. Only 1:34 into the second period, Matthew Gumina scored his 7th goal of the season to put the Blue Hens up 2-1.

 

The Blue Hens were able to avoid the penalty box in the second period, and keep their 2-1 lead heading into the second intermission. Their season long penalty woes would continue, though, in the third period, where they had four penalties.

 

Blue Hen John Redgate was able to score to make the game 3-1. The sophomore ends the season leading the Blue Hens in points with 30. Line mates Cole Zucker and Max Freeman both ended up with 29 points.

 

Blue Hen Alex Guerere was able to continue his hot streak with another goal to make the score 4-1. He has three goals in his last four games and was crucial in his teams win against Rhode Island.

 

Rutgers then attempted a last second comeback. With five minutes left, Kevin Fitch scored his 3rd goal of the season to make it a 4-2 game. 16:42 into the third period, CJ Maksut made the score 4-3. The Blue Hens were able to fend off Rutgers for the 4-3 win.

 

The Blue Hens earned the third seed in the ESCHL Playoffs. They will play against the sixth seed Rutgers and the game will take place at the Rutgers University Middletown Sports Complex.
